- CanadianGeese, on 10/12/2007, -0/+10Besides the obvious streaming updates and 1080p capabilities, my favorite changes are...
-Set up automatic downloads of newly released Xbox Live Arcade trial games.
-Lightning-fast enumeration and listing of all Xbox LiveĀ® Arcade games on the console.
-Optionally disable notifications from Xbox Live while watching DVD movies.
-Screen saver now becomes active when videos are paused.
-Improved video playback while downloading from Xbox Live.
-Improved support for games to better handle host migration in multi-player matches.
-Improved Xbox Live Vision camera support for changing room lighting while zooming.
-Improved UI performance in Media Center Extender
-Improved background download notifications when downloading many small items from Xbox Live.
-Improved voice chat quality in Xbox Dashboard and in-game chats.
-Added ability to clear space from storage devices in download areas.
-Improved look and feel in Xbox Live Marketplace and Xbox Live Arcade areas.
-Removed system message at the start of new downloads. Messages will be displayed for completed items.
